begin process at 2012 05 31 07:21:34
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ive PHP

 > 

Archives

 > 

AU SECOURS !!!

 > 

Probleme recupération variables


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Probleme recupération variables

vendredi 12 mai 2006 à 11:14:15 | Probleme recupération variables

speedkiller

Bonjour
j'ai un pb en php est ce que l'un d'entre vous saurait d'ou ca vient:

if(isset($_GET["nomFamille"]))
            $nomFamille = $_GET["nomFamille"];
elseif(isset($_POST["nomFamille"]))
            $nomFamille = $_POST["nomFamille"];


Prenons un exemple avec nomfamille ayant pour valeur "Solvant"

Si j'affiche $nomFamille (avec un echo $nomFamille) aprés avoir recupéré sa
valeur avec la fonction POST
ca m'affiche:
Solvant
Mais si je fais un test
if($nomFamille== 'Solvant') ca ne marche pas

Merci d'avance
PS: Je sais qu'il y a deja des sujets mais la c'est un cas particulier et ca concerne mon sujet de stage, c'est pourquoi je suis assez pressé
vendredi 12 mai 2006 à 11:21:14 | Re : Probleme recupération variables

David_monchy

Salut,
Quelles-sont les instructions que tu fais après ton test if($nomFamille=='Solvant')? Parce que si tu fais plusieurs instructions, il me semble que tu doive mettre des accolades ouvrantes et fermantes dans ton bloc if. Sinon, à part cela, je ne vois pas trop d'ou ton problème peut provenir...
Bonne journée,
David
vendredi 12 mai 2006 à 11:28:08 | Re : Probleme recupération variables

sidf

oui,
il faudrait voir un peu plus de code
vendredi 12 mai 2006 à 11:31:45 | Re : Probleme recupération variables

speedkiller

En fait y'a qu'une instruction aprés mon if
mais je viens de comprendre d'ou ca vient apparemment aprés ma recupération de variable ça m'ajoute 2 espaces à la fin sur toutes les variables que je recupere avec la methode GET mais je vois pas d'ou ca peut venir
vendredi 12 mai 2006 à 11:35:25 | Re : Probleme recupération variables

speedkiller

Aprés récupération, j'obtiens donc $nomFamille="Solvant  " au lieu de $nomFamille="Solvant"
vendredi 12 mai 2006 à 11:41:32 | Re : Probleme recupération variables

sidf

if(isset($_GET["nomFamille"]))
            $nomFamille = $_GET["nomFamille"];
elseif(isset($_POST["nomFamille"]))
            $nomFamille = $_POST["nomFamille"];

$nomFamille=trim($nomFamille);
vendredi 12 mai 2006 à 11:42:42 | Re : Probleme recupération variables

sidf

ceci dit deux espaces au bout des variables, ça n'est pas normal
fais voir ton form
vendredi 12 mai 2006 à 11:45:21 | Re : Probleme recupération variables

David_monchy

oui ,il faut utiliser trim. Sinon comment récupères-tu le nom de famille? Si c'est avec un <input type='text'>, vérifie bien que pour value tu a bien value='' (sans espaces). Sinon, si c'est une textarea, ne laisse aucun espace entre la fin de la balise ouvrante et le début de la balise fermante (meme pas un saut de ligne). Si c'est une liste déroulante, regarde bien tes <option value=>.
vendredi 12 mai 2006 à 11:47:01 | Re : Probleme recupération variables

speedkiller

c'est pas un formulaire, c'est un lien:

echo "<td><a href='modificationproduit.php?"
    ."formulaire=form"
    ."&refProduit=$produit[refProduit]"
    ."&nomProduit=$produit[nomProduit]"
    ."&nomFamille=$produit[nomFamille]"
    ."&commentaireProduit=$produit[commentaireProduit]'><img src='../modif.png' alt='Modifier'"
    ."width='17' height='17'>"
    ."</a></td>"
vendredi 12 mai 2006 à 11:49:39 | Re : Probleme recupération variables

David_monchy

oula, elle est bizarre ta mise en page, je ne comprends pas tout (notamment les points devant chaque ligne)... De plus, pourquoi est-ce que tu passes un argument formulaire=form?

1 2

Cette discussion est classée dans : variables, probleme, recupération, isset, nomfamille


Répondre à ce message

Sujets en rapport avec ce message

probleme de variable [ par ji-m ] HellO tlm,voila jai un petit soucis, je voudrais créer des variables dans une boucle for :for($i=0;$i$test=$societe1.'_'.$i;print $test;} il me retour Probleme d'affiche provoqué par isset [ par niconoss ] Salut a tous, Tout d'abord merci a celui ou celle qui m'aidera!Mon formulaire est affiche des input et textarea qui contiennet des variables de sessio probleme entre isset en !empty [ par floxone ] Salut à tous, J'ai un petit soucis qui m'interroge fortement....Voilà, j'ai implémenté un moteur PHP en local sur EasyPHP qui marche très bien. Le pro les variables,grand probleme des newbies commme moi [ par momoxe ] Bonjour,je suis en train de créer mon site tout en php mais j'arrive a un endroit ou je me pose une question.j'ai ma page default.php, celle qui affic Probleme Avec les variables...... :( [ par SmIl3y ] Bonjour, Je commence en Php et j'ai un probleme avec une de mes pages...et la sa me prend la tête depuis 1 heure... J'ai cette erreur!....Parse error: Probleme avec isset() [ par eddie5150 ] Salut,Quelqu'un pourrai m'expiquer pourquoi, quand je fait ca :if(isset($_POST['bouton'])) echo 'haha';?>     <input type='submit' name='sub' value='S probleme de variables [ par JESS30 ] Bonjourj'ai un site et voila mon pbAfin que le titre de chaque paque soit renseigné j'ai mis dans mon header :ensuite sur chaque page  <?p recupération variables [ par Remidoubi007 ] Bonjour Bonjour,je commence a develloper en PHP, et la j'ai un soucis avec quelque variables.voila je m'expliquefor ($i = 0, $c = count($_POST['sequen récuperation des variables du formulaire [ par Doctor3600 ] Bonjour,j'ai un probleme de récupération des variables d'un formulaire :la premiere page : Load.php contient :    <input type="file"  name="file_to_in probleme avec le transfert des variables d'une page àa une autre [ par magirap ] salut tt le monde.je veux transmettre une variable d'une page à une autre,mais j'arrive pas, parceque j'utilise pas de formulaire, j connait pas la va


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,749 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ales